In the current economic climate running any business can be tough.

Ashleigh Young is only 17 but has been running her own Beauty Salon in Harrogate since November 2010. A self-motivated individual, she took a decision at a young age over the career path she wanted to take, and then set about making it happen.

Working part-time in a coffee shop allowed her to finance training as a Beautician and initially working mobile with clients before taking on her first premises on Station Parade in Harrogate in November 2010. It was a busy time for Ashleigh, but an investment that paid off, as in December 2011 she moved into her own premises in the centre of Harrogate.

The business, Belles & Beau,  then moved to Eastville Terrace, on the outskirts of Harrogate, where it is today.

Ashleigh explained further about the move:

Being out of the Town centre makes it so much easier for people to get to us and park.

Customers don’t have to worry about a parking ticket running out or the problem of finding a parking space in the first place, we think this helps people relax while they are with us.

The new premises allowed us to expand the beauty treatments that we offer and gave us a base that would take us much further.

Initially Business was tough going and traditional advertising didn’t work well for them. A move onto facebook and social media was the turning point for the company.

Ashleigh said:

As soon as we went onto facebook the number of followers just leapt up and from that, so did the business coming in.

We take bookings on facebook and many customers follow us to keep track on what’s happening at the salon.

We have nearly 3,500 followers now and actively encourage feedback.

Her success hasn’t come easily and has been the product of hard work and long hours. Although having supportive family, she is very much in the driving seat of the business.

Recently she was honoured with the award of the Ackrill Media Young Entrepreneur of the year where she beat-off 120 others to gain the accolade.

Ashleigh said:

I felt honoured and really surprised to receive the award – I didn’t think that from 120 entrees, that I would win.

What about the future for Ashleigh and Belles N Beau ? Ashleigh has a successful salon and her busy schedule testifies to that. Currently she is keeping one eye on developing her current salon, looking at new products and treatments that come to the market, but with the longer term aim to open up another salon. The beauty industry has numerous new treatments coming to the market, but Ashleigh only entertains when she passionately believes they work. She doesn’t follow trends for the sake of following trends, for any new treatment to be offered to her clients she needs to fully believe in what it can do.

Ashleigh is a shining example of how hard work, sticking to your business morales and looking after your customers can really take you places and we wish her well for the future.
